Output e23cfaec619cfa98a8d67522baa4079f6b072c5ae01ea69e2aec5ff93d414099:1

value
2943497
script pubkey
OP_0 OP_PUSHBYTES_32 cce1876438e5d56651a90b8d725273c90281aa1390ccbbb303180dfb662d94fc
address
bc1qenscwepcuh2kv5dfpwxhy5nneypgr2snjrxthvcrrqxlke3djn7qqmxlzz
transaction
e23cfaec619cfa98a8d67522baa4079f6b072c5ae01ea69e2aec5ff93d414099
spent
true